SAE 5359 Heat Treatments
- Solution heat treatment: heat to 1095°C ± 10°C, hold at heat for not less than 1 hour per 25 mm of maximum section thickness and cool rapidly in air for castings with all cross-sections 25 mm and under in nominal thickness and in water or oil for castings with any cross-section greater than 25 mm. Equalized and overtempered: when specified by purchaser, castings, after heat treatment shall be heated to 760°C ± 30°C, held at heat for not less than 3 hours, cooled in air to room temperature or below, reheated to 565°C ± 15°C, held at heat for not less than 3 hours and cooled in air. Final heat treatment (FHT): after being austenite conditioned by heating to 940-1010°C, holding at heat for not less than 1 hour per 25 mm of cross-section and quenching in water or cool as rapidly as possible to room temperature, sub-zero cooled by cooling to -75°C or colder, holding at that temperature for not less than 3 hours and warming in air to room temperature and tempered by heating to 540°C ± 15°C, holding at heat for not less than 3 hours and air cooling.
